This semi-detached period home features two bedrooms and is located on a quiet residential road in Kingston upon Thames, presenting a unique opportunity for renovation and investment. Spanning approximately 775 square feet, the property offers both front and rear gardens, providing a rare outdoor space in an urban setting.
Upon entering, you are greeted by a characteristic feature staircase that divides the two reception rooms. The main lounge at the front boasts a charming bay window, while the adjoining second reception room serves as a versatile dining area. The separate kitchen, with access to the private garden, allows for potential reconfiguration to create an open-plan living space that suits modern lifestyles.
The layout includes two double bedrooms on the first floor, each equipped with built-in cupboards, maximizing storage options. The property also contains both a three-piece bathroom and a shower room on the ground floor, offering practical amenities that could be updated during renovations.
Located just moments from Royal Richmond Park, this home enjoys proximity to Kingston upon Thames’ vibrant town centre, brimming with shops and restaurants. Additionally, Kingston and Norbiton mainline stations provide quick access to London Waterloo, making it ideal for commuters.
With stripped wood floors and original feature fireplaces throughout, there is significant potential for enhancement within this property.
